He delves into GraphRAG, a novel approach that combines knowledge graphs with vector-based similarity search to enhance generative AI models. Philip explains how GraphRAG works by integrating a graph database for structured data storage, providing more accurate and explainable AI responses, and addressing limitations of traditional retrieval systems. The conversation covers technical aspects such as data modeling, entity extraction, and ontology use cases, as well as the infrastructure and workflow required to support GraphRAG, setting the stage for innovative applications across various industries.
